How they compare

Italy currently reports 1,268 1000 USD against 69 1000 USD in Middle Africa, a difference of 1,199 1000 USD.

That makes Italy's figure about 18.4 times Middle Africa's.

Across all 33 years both countries report, Italy has been ahead every year.

Italy ranks 32nd and Middle Africa ranks 29th of 166 countries.

Italy has averaged higher in every one of the 4 decades both report.

The database contains data on the production and trade in roundwood and in primary wood and paper products for all countries and territories in the world.The main types of primary forest products included in this database are ro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, pulp, and paper and paperboard. These products are detailed further and defined in the Joint Forest Sector Questionnaire (JFSQ) (https://www.fao.org/statistics/data-collection/forestry/en). The database contains details of the following topics: - roundwood removals (production) by coniferous and non-coniferous wood and assortments, - production and trade in industrial ro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, wood charcoal, pulp, paper and paperboard, and other products.
